How much do data analytics project manager j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for data analytics project manager in Virginia is $57.01,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$49.33 and $66.73 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Data Analytics Project Manager position, and why are they important?

To excel as a Data Analytics Project Manager, you need a solid background in data analysis, project management methodologies (such as Agile or Waterfall), and a relevant degree in data science, statistics, or a related field. Familiarity with tools like SQL, Python, Tableau, and project management software (such as Jira or Asana), along with certifications like PMP or Certified Analytics Professional, is highly valued. Strong leadership, communication, and problem-solving skills help you effectively coordinate teams and manage stakeholder expectations. These abilities are crucial for driving data projects to completion, ensuring analytical insights align with business goals, and adapting to evolving project requirements.

What is a Data Analytics Project Manager job?

A Data Analytics Project Manager oversees data-driven projects, ensuring they align with business goals and are completed on time and within budget. They collaborate with data analysts, engineers, and stakeholders to define project requirements, manage resources, and monitor progress. Their role involves coordinating data collection, analysis, and visualization to support strategic decision-making. Strong project management, communication, and analytical skills are essential for success in this role.

What are the typical responsibilities of a Data Analytics Project Manager on a daily basis?

A Data Analytics Project Manager is responsible for overseeing the end-to-end lifecycle of analytics projects, including defining project scope, setting timelines, and managing resources. On a daily basis, you may coordinate with data analysts, data engineers, and business stakeholders to ensure requirements are clear and progress is on track. You will likely review deliverables, address roadblocks, and adjust plans as needed while ensuring that the team is aligned with business objectives. Regular communication and reporting to upper management or clients is also a key part of the role.

Title: Technical Project Manager III, Data Analysis

Location: Alexandria, VA

Clearance: TS/SCI with the ability to obtain and maintain a CI polygraph

Job Title: Technical Project Manager, Data Analysis

Position Summary:

The Technical Project Manager, Data Analysis develops and executes automated analysis and data-driven initiatives in support of mission objectives. This role integrates data analysis, technical coordination, and project management to deliver solutions that automate analysis supporting reporting requirements and decision making for the program.

Responsibilities:

  • Perform data analysis, develop and track KPIs, and discuss results and collect feedback from multiple teams to support mission reporting requirements
  • Develop dashboards and visualizations using Tableau
  • Develop and maintain data analysis project plans; track input requirements and data update schedules, and evaluate and improve automated data analysis performance
  • Manage day-to-day data analysis project execution, including planning, data collection, data cleaning and transformation, automated analysis development, customer presentation and feedback integration.
  • Translate mission and business needs into data and technical solutions, including automating data ETL and reporting
  • Coordinate with cross-functional teams to ensure data analysis efforts are supporting all required outputs for the program
  • Serve as POC for automated data analysis and tracking efforts
  • Receive and execute requirements from the program management team and other teams within the program to assist in providing deliverables that meet SOW and contractual requirements
  • Provide status reporting on dashboard and analysis performance, data gaps, and development schedules
  • Support development time estimation, resource planning, and issue resolution planning for data analysis

Requirements:

  • Bachelor's degree from an accredited institute in data analysis or similar preferred; an additional four (4) years of experience be substituted in lieu of a degree
  • Minimum six (6) years of directly related experience in addition to education level
  • Proficiency with data analysis, basic statistics, KPI tracking, and performance reporting
  • Proficiency using Tableau Desktop and Tableau Prep
  • Proficiency developing and optimizing Tableau dashboards using preparatory data modeling and appropriate calculated fields to answer relevant questions and automate analysis for multiple data domains
  • Experience in SQL and data querying from various sources including excel, csv, SharePoint Lists, and other databases as appropriate
  • Experience with data cleaning, validation, and reporting
  • Familiarity with relational databases, data modeling concepts, and data warehouse platforms
  • Knowledge of Python, VBA, PowerShell scripting
  • Current PMP or CSM certification
  • Experience working in a DoD or IC environment
  • Current active TS/SCI clearance, with the ability to obtain and maintain a CI polygraph
